The ToDo App is a JavaFX-based desktop application that helps users manage their tasks efficiently. The app features a clean user interface and leverages database connectivity using JDBC to perform CRUD (Create, Read, Update, Delete) operations. Users can sign up, log in, and manage their to-do lists with ease.
- User Authentication: Sign-up, log-in, and log-out functionality.
- Task Management:
- Add new to-do tasks.
- Update the status of tasks (e.g., completed or pending).
- Delete tasks from the list.
- Database Integration: Uses JDBC for seamless database connectivity to store user and task data.
- Simple UI: Built with JavaFX for a modern, responsive interface.
- Programming Language: Java
- Framework: JavaFX
- Database: JDBC connectivity for task and user management.
